What this inspection means
Both the vehicle and the driver were placed out of service at this inspection.
Cited issues fall mainly under Vehicle Maintenance and Unsafe Driving, with a combined severity weight of 38.
Compared to the median Level 2 inspection nationwide in 2026, this is a more severe than typical result.

Violations Cited
8 violation(s) recorded against this inspection.
| Code | Description | Severity Wt | BASIC | OOS |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 392.2-SLLIFTA | Operating a CMV while ill or fatigued | 8 | Unsafe Driving | — |
| 392.2-SLLIRP | Operating a CMV while ill or fatigued | 8 | Unsafe Driving | — |
| 392.2-SLLSR | Operating a CMV while ill or fatigued | 8 | Unsafe Driving | — |
| 393.43D-B | Brake - relay emergency valve | 7 | Vehicle Maintenance | OOS |
| 393.60C | Glazing/window obstructions | 4 | Vehicle Maintenance | — |
| 393.9A-LLPL | Inoperable required lamps | 3 | Vehicle Maintenance | — |
| 383.23A2-LCDLN | License (CDL) - Operate a CMV and does not possess a valid CDL | — | Driver Fitness | OOS |
| 396.9C2-OOSO | OOS Order (Repairs) - Operating a CMV after being declared out-of-service when not having completed all required repairs | — | Vehicle Maintenance | — |

How to use this inspection record
- Confirm the inspection ID and date. Verify that the inspection number (87111150) and date (Feb 21, 2026) match what the carrier or broker has provided you. The inspection ID is FMCSA's permanent identifier and will not change.
- Review every cited violation code. Click through each violation code in the table below to read the underlying FMCSR section. The severity weight column tells you which citations carry the most weight in the SMS scoring algorithm.
- Check the OOS flags. An OOS order was issued. The Vehicle OOS / Driver OOS badges at the top of this page tell you which side of the cab triggered it; until the cited defects were corrected, the carrier could not legally continue operating.
